Grants paid by Lakewood Theatre Company

EIN 93-0700108 · Lake Oswego, OR · Form 990, Schedule I · NTEE A650

Lakewood Theatre Company of Lake Oswego, OR (EIN 93-0700108) reported 4 grants paid totaling $39,722 to 4 recipients in tax years 2018, on Form 990, Schedule I. Derived from IRS e-file data, dataset version 2026.09.0, built 2026-09-03.
